The entire saga of the DNP leaving power is just a tactical maneuver that accelerates and intensifies the destruction of the political-media-agency network, with the key goal of sabotaging Montenegro's EU integration. The only novelty is that the political fifth column now operates from the position of two columns - one, quasi-oppositional, and the other from the comfortable armchairs of power, assessed the president of the SDP and one of the leaders of the European Alliance, Ivan Vujović.
"The command center is at the same address, strongly committed to using the 'shotgun' method from multiple political, media, intelligence, corruption-blackmail directions to destroy the civic being and the pro-Western course of Montenegro," he added.
Vujović said that it is also very interesting that these days individuals from PES, who until yesterday, as he stated, swore at Milan Knežević and his EU commitment, are experiencing a sudden enlightenment about the real role of the "European" in question.
"It really took a huge mental effort to know where and for whom Milan is politically dancing. An equal effort is needed to discover that Andrija Mandić, alias Dalai Lama, is part of the same anti-state circle, although PES politicians have not yet made that "grandiose" discovery, and we do not know when they will. To paraphrase a well-known story - perhaps the Dalai Lama, intoxicated by the charms and comfort of the parliamentary chair, and taught by the example of his Chetnik comrade Nikola Kalabić, would let Vučić go, but this one will not," says Vujović.
And there are plenty of resources and mechanisms for that, he adds.
"All in all - from a broad, inclusive, European, the best government in history, we have come to a government that is falling apart in almost every segment. The probability that a government whose police director openly threatens a journalist with arrest on live broadcast for asking a question can bring us into the EU is equal to the chance that Milan Knežević will renounce 'President' Vučić through the newspaper. And that is all you need to know about this and such a government," Vujović concluded.
